Default 01 gp1200 question

I just bought a used 2001 gp 1200. I like the machine it has nice speed. my question is when I accelerate it takes a bit to pick up speed. it doesn't seem to be bogging down just seems not to be grabbing. when the machine gets on top of the water it grabs and you can feel the acceleration. Is this a common problem? could be something like the intake grate? I was reading online and thats seems to be a common upgrade on this model. Or could it be anything else. My first time riding this model and just not sure if this is normal or there might be a problem.

Thanks Tom

Sounds like you are getting some cavitation. Check the prop for nicks and dents, and check the clearance between the prop and housing.
